Schedule and Freight
Regional Drivers typically spend 5-7 days on the road and return home weekly with 34-48 hours at home.
Over-the-Road Drivers generally stay out four weeks followed by a four-day home period while averaging 2,200-2,500 miles per week.
Team Drivers run approximately 4,500-5,000 miles per week, providing access to higher mileage opportunities and strong earning potential.
Drivers haul dry van freight with 85% drop-and-hook and 100% no-touch loads. Our goal is to provide the freight availability and scheduling flexibility needed to support a variety of driving preferences.
Equipment and Pay
Our fleet includes International Pro Stars, Freightliner Cascadias, and Kenworth trucks equipped with 10-speed manual transmissions, 1,500-watt inverters, and Opti-idle technology to help maintain cab comfort while reducing unnecessary engine idling. Assigned trucks can be taken home when secure parking is available.
Drivers earn $1,300 to $1,500 per week through direct deposit. Additional compensation opportunities include layover pay, multi-stop pay, annual safety bonuses, and load bonuses.
